Abstract:

This paper presents a compact planar inverted-F antenna (PIFA) designed to cover the bands of the existing wireless networks with standards such as Wireless Local Area Network (WLAN) in USA (5.15–5.35 GHz, 5.725–5.825 GHz), HIgh PERformance radio Local Area Network /2 (HIPERLAN/2) in Europe (5.15–5.35 GHz, 5.47–5.725 GHz) and Worldwide Interoperability for Microwave Access (WiMAX) (5.25–5.85 GHz). The PIFA antenna provides a good reflection coefficient equal to −26.07 dB and a broad bandwidth of 690 MHz. The antenna is characterized with reflection S-parameter, surface current distributions, and radiation patterns.
